firemanbobswife Posted December 22, 2013 #4 Share Posted December 22, 2013 (edited) Thanks firemansbobswife. So you can't get a juice or soda with it? The coupon is for one alcoholic drink usually redeemed in the dining room for breakfast/brunch, but there have been reports of people being able to use them elsewhere on certain ships. The coupons are only given to those 21 or older as far as I know. Juice is free, sodas, no. I suppose if you wanted one, they would give it to you in lieu of alcohol.
